Simón Gaviria Muñoz is a Colombian economist and politician currently serving as Member and President of the Chamber of Representatives of Colombia

Personal life

Born on 24 November 1980 in Pereira

, Colombia, he is the eldest of two children, son of César Gaviria Trujillo and Ana Milena Muñoz Gómez; his younger sister is María Paz.
